#828d54 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#828d54 is composed of 51% red, 55.3%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 40.4% yellow and 44.7% black. It has a hue angle of 71.6 degrees, a saturation of 25.3% and a lightness of 44.1%. #828d54 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ffa8 with #051b00. Closest websafe color is: #999966.

#828d54 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#828d54 has RGB values of R:130, G:141,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0.08, M:0, Y:0.4,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 8555860.
